Output 38c97f782c988ba594869a25661cb7cead14beb9e21fd75043915ad21da26b69:3

value
52887971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6020dd92ef44125b1b43c4a9e35ca1783c968b6f OP_EQUAL
address
3ATJAVj22SwFuCoYRdtiPd9ZuYJamSjtCY
transaction
38c97f782c988ba594869a25661cb7cead14beb9e21fd75043915ad21da26b69
spent
true